Amanat Ali Khan - Personal Life

Personal Life

Ustad Amanat Ali died in his 40s in Lahore on September 17, 1974 of an appendix breakage. His son Ustad Asad Amanat Ali Khan inherited his father's beautiful voice and talent. After a very successful music career, Asad Amanat Ali died due to a heart attack on April 8, 2007, in London. His eldest son Amjad Amanat Ali Khan also died very young. His younger son, Shafqat Ali Khan is a successful fusion and sometime playback singer.

Since most of the newer singers like his son Shafqat Amanat Ali has moved away from classical Patiala style singing, this leaves Amanat's brothers Ustad Bade Fateh Ali Khan and Hamid Ali Khan, as the last of the Patiala legends.
